Output 38131a523d88cbe8031dfaa9b314402ea58bfe8d583036db62c54296ceb51c35:3

value
2995432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4928684d12448fbc40565da36ee844c32cae6c8e OP_EQUAL
address
38Mqf71yMeWPqRU1Nq15BeZ5g92BSzBfSt
transaction
38131a523d88cbe8031dfaa9b314402ea58bfe8d583036db62c54296ceb51c35
spent
true